A 15-hour hostage standoff at a Chase bank in Bakersfield ended early Wednesday with the suspect dead and all hostages rescued unharmed. - The standoff began Tuesday at 1 p.m.
when a man barricaded himself inside with several people. - Crisis negotiators and FBI responded after a bomb threat call.
- The suspect died in a law enforcement shooting around 4 a.m. Wednesday.
- All hostages were unharmed and received medical evaluation at the scene. The area remained blocked off, and residents were urged to avoid it.
